      I realize this is an essay, but I'm very passionate about this group, so if you can handle it, please bear with me!

      Back in the day, I Went to GT for reviews and trailers from the late PS2 era (2005-2010) and (like Kyle) I mostly followed 1-UP. When 1-UP finally went under, I felt pretty bummed out and largely stopped gaming. I was also getting older and gaining more responsibilities like trying to figure out what I wanted to really do as a career! Anyway, I did continue to follow the industry through NeoGAF and roughly 3 years later I stumbled upon a thread then titled, "Likable GT guy gets his own show". Through that, I first saw that awesome Playstation meeting do's and dont's vid, aka, the first unofficial Final Bosman.

      It was such a breath of fresh air!! What this guy was saying was sensible, insightful, creative, funny, but most of all, devoid of all the negative nagging pessimism and or loud ignorance just for the hits that now seemed to pervade the industry. I thought to myself, "my god, I agree with everything this fellow says because he's not an annoying disingenuous douche!!" Upon seeing this episode I was hooked as a casual fan. And this also helped re-kindle my interest in gaming and the upcoming PS4.

      Somewhere around E3 2015, I watched an episode that had some sort of in-show reference and I realized I had not really payed that much attention to the lore though! So, I revisited the (now titled) Final Bosman thread, and noticed I had missed more than I had thought! Shortly after E3, and my elation and reeling from the Sony conference had subsided, I went all the way back to the beginning and binge-watched the entire show.

      By doing this, I realized that GT had developed a lot of other personality driven content besides TFB, and, delighted at this discovery, I endeavored to catch up on as much of the other shows as well! I was in heaven having realized GT had become a spiritual successor of sorts to 1UP...However, as I caught up on the old episodes and other old shows, learned about the Defy acqisition and horrible downsizing that they inflicted, and then the move to that tiny studio even after the god-tier amazing E3 coverage..I began to really worry that GT wasn't just similar to 1-UP it was following exactly the same trajectory as well.... it WAS 1-UP, and seeing that tiny studio, Ian and others making (half)joking comments that Defy would fire them, and subsequently Elyse leaving drove that home in an increasingly alarming fashion.

      A lot of me still really wanted to believe that it was going to get better though, and by late January I was basically caught up on all the shows (except Tabletop) so I was finally watching most stuff as it was produced! I decided I was going to make an account in hopes I could actually get involved in the community and maybe even have the opportunity to interact with the actual crew on a stream or something.. Sadly, I had decided this the night before the closure in February. I came home from work, checked the GAF thread as always to see if any interesting comments had been made. Someone mentioned that Defy had decided to pull the plug a few hours ago and was letting everyone go.

      I didn't believe it at first, thought it was some sick troll, but I went on twitter and saw the message from Brandon that the final stream would happen that evening. I was just numb, for lack of a better word. It was so sudden, and I couldn't imagine how the team felt. It seemed like such an injustice had been commited, I had grown so attached to these guys due to their incredible chemistry and unique passionate genuine enthusiasm, that I felt like I knew them in real life-though of course-I had never met even one of them! That is how special this team is. So, I watched the stream, and then immediately reached out to the team on Twitter, expressing my sadness and regret that I had not been more active on the site, and I wished everyone luck in landing future endeavors. Over the next week, I noticed that Mr Michael Huber was streaming all on his own, and so I opened a twich account just to reach out and interract with him and the GT community. That definitely helped temporarily.

      When EZA was born though, I was so unbelievably excited I stayed up way too late, just watching the Patreon number rise rapidly and reading the new EZA GAF thread as everyone posted their amazement. When I finally got up the next day during the launch stream I immediately became a patron and subscribed on twitch. I couldn't be happier as we close in on three months later :grin: All the EZA content is fantastic, and I couldn't be happier as we are now barelling towards the sequel to the E3 of Dreams!
